John's Story
I attended Luther Burbank HS from September 1969 to June 1972. I continued to play music until 11/2014. I attended Sacramento City College and CSUS. I worked at Bank of America at 18 branches and the Consumer Loan Center until I retired in August 2012 as s Manager/Vice President. As a musician I recorded at Wally Heider’s Studio in SF, Different Fur in SF and The Record Plant in Sausalito. Early in my musical career I worked with Mic Gillette ...Expand for more
from Tower of Power on Jimmy Foot’s album at Wally Heider’s Studio, Mic obtained more jobs for me at two other studios. In the 90’s Mic got me a job fixing 7 Sax parts on Doc Kupka’s Strokeland Superband-Kick it up a Step CD plus I covered a full track. The last 20 years I worked with Funk Foundation, Groove Thang Band and Rick James Stone City Band. My last recording was for Big Mike Hart, Jr. in October 2014. Currently living in Carmichael.
